The focus of the 'Mission Analysis Input' is primarily on reviewing the Commander's Guidance. This critical step involves understanding the higher command's intent, priorities, and any specific directives that shape the mission. By thoroughly assessing this guidance, leaders can align their plans and actions with the overall objectives, ensuring that every aspect of the mission adheres to the established goals and desired outcomes.

In this context, good knowledge of the Commander's intent allows for effective decision-making and prioritization of tasks during the subsequent phases of the decision-making process. This ensures that all subordinate elements are working towards a common goal and that resources are allocated effectively to support mission success.
